Asteroid 2024 YR4’s Close Encounter in 2032 Garners Level 3 Torino Scale Concern

Asteroid 2024 YR4, discovered by the Catalina Sky Survey in 2024, has been classified at level 3 on the Torino impact scale. This level indicates a close approach with a small chance of impacting Earth in the year 2032.
